Naptown Weather Forecast (February 22, 2017 AM) #INwx

February 22, 2017 by Naptown Buzz

Dense fog possible this morning. Continued warm through Friday. Severe storms with damaging winds psbl Fri. #inwx pic.twitter.com/SpGakURoMU

— NWS Indianapolis (@NWSIndianapolis) February 22, 2017

“Dense fog possible this morning. Continued warm through Friday. Severe storms with damaging winds possible Friday.”

For Indy, the first 3 weeks of February 2017 are the warmest start to a February in 135 years! #inwx

— NWS Indianapolis (@NWSIndianapolis) February 22, 2017

“For Indy, the first 3 weeks of February 2017 are the warmest start to a February in 135 years!”

Indy set a new record high minimum temperature Tuesday of 50 degrees. The previous record was 49, set in 1878. #inwx

— NWS Indianapolis (@NWSIndianapolis) February 22, 2017

“Indy set a new record high minimum temperature Tuesday of 50 degrees. The previous record was 49, set in 1878.”

On this date in 1971: an F1 tornado tracks thru Decatur Co for just over 9 miles. A plane is overturned at Greensburg airport. #INwx #indy

— NWS Indianapolis (@NWSIndianapolis) February 22, 2017

“On this date in 1971: an F1 tornado tracks thru Decatur County for just over 9 miles. A plane is overturned at Greensburg airport.”
